1、1999年全国计算机软件专业资格和水平考试高级程序员级试题与答案1999年全国计算机软件专业资格和水平考试高级程序员级试题及答案试题1从供选择的答案中,选出应填入下面叙述中的_?_内的最确切的解答,把相应编号写在答卷的对应栏内。结定结点的关键字序列(、),对它按字母的字典顺序进行排列,采用不同方法,其最终结果相同。但中间结果是不同的。 Shell排序的第一趟扫描(步长为)结果应为。 冒泡排序(大数下沉)的第一趟起泡的效果是B 快速排序的第一趟结果是。 二路归并排序的第一趟结局是 D。若以层次序列来建立对应的完全二叉树后采用筛选法建堆,其第一趟建的堆是。供选择的答案: (B、F、G、J、A、D、
2、I、E、H、C) (B、F、G、J、A、E、D、I、C、H) (A、B、D、C、E、F、I、J、G、H) (C、B、D、A、E、F、I、G、J、H): (A、B、D、C、F、E、I、J、H、G) (A、B、D、C、E、F、I、H、G、J) (B、F、G、E、A、I、D、C、H、J) (B、F、G、J、A、E、D、I、C、H): (C、B、D、A、F、E、I、J、G、H) (C、B、D、A、E、F、I、G、J、H) (B、A、D、E、F、G、I、J、H、C) (B、C、D、A、E、F、I、J、G、H): (B、F、G、J、A、E、D、I、G、H) (B、A、D、E、F、G、I、J、H、C) (A
3、、B、D、C、E、F、I、J、G、H) (A、B、D、C、F、E、J、I、H、C)E: 试题2从供选择的答案中,选出应填入下面叙述中的_?_内的最确切的解答,把相应编号写在答卷的对应栏内。给定数据结构(V,E),V为结点的有限集合,VV1,V2,V3,V4,V5,V6,V7,V8,是上关系的集合。 E, , , , , , , , 它所对应的图形是_,这是_。图的存储结构主要有邻接表和_C_,若用邻接表来存储一个图,则需要保存一个_D_存储的结点表和若干个_上_存储的关系表(又称边表)。供选择的答案:A: B: 树 无向图 有向图 无向图C: 转移矩阵 邻接矩阵 状态矩阵 优先矩阵D: 顺序
4、链接 散列 分块E: 顺序 链接 散列 索引试题3从供选择的答案中,选出应填入下面叙述中的_?_内的最确切的解答,把相应编号写在答卷的对应栏内。假设某程序语言的文法如下: T T b R d fe其中:VTa, b, d, e, f, g;VNS,T,R,P;S是开始符号。那么,此方法是_A_方法。这种文法的语法分析通常采用优先矩阵,优先矩阵给出了该文法中各个终结符之间的优先关系大于,小于,等于,无关系)。在上述文法中,某些终结符之间的优先关系如下:b_B_a; f_C_g; a_D_a; d_E_d。供选择的答案:A: 正则文法 算符文法 二义文法 属性文法BE: 大于 小于 等于 无关系试
5、题4从供选择的答案中,选出应填入下面叙述中的_?_内的最确切的解答,把相应编号写在答卷的对应栏内。进程是操作系统中的一个重要概念。进程是一个具有一定独立功能的程序在某个数据集合上的一次_A_。进程是一个_B_的概念,而程序是一个_C_的概念。进程的最基本状态有_D_。在一个单处理机中,若有6个用户进程,在非管态的某一时刻,处于就绪状态的用户进程最多有_E_个。供选择的答案:A: 单独操作 关联操作 运行活动 并发活动B: 静态 动态 逻辑 物理C: 物理 逻辑 动态 静态D: 就绪、运行、隐蔽 停止、就绪、运行 运行、就绪、阻塞 就绪、撤消、运行E: 5 6 1 4试题5从供选择的答案中,选出
6、应填入下面叙述中的_?_内的最确切的解答,把相应编号写在答卷的对应栏内。软件设计中划分模块的一个准则是_A_。两个模块之间的耦合方式中,_耦合的耦合度最高,_耦合的耦合度最低。一个模块内部的内聚种类中_内聚的内聚度最高,_E_内聚的内聚度最低。供选择的答案:A: 低内聚低耦合 低内聚高耦合 高内聚低耦合 高内聚高耦合B、C: 数据 非直接 控制 内容D、E:偶然 逻辑 功能 过程试题6从供选择的答案中,选出应填入下面叙述中的_?_内的最确切的解答,把相应编号写在答卷的对应栏内。OMT是一种对象建模技术,它定义了三种模型,它们分别是_A_模型,_B_模型,和_模型,其中,_模型描述了系统中对象的
7、表态结构,以及对象之间的联系、_B_模型描述系统中与时间和操作顺序有关的系统特征,表示瞬时行为上的系统的“控剂”特征,通常可用_D_来表示;_C_模型描述了与值的变换有关的系统特征,通常可用_E_来表示。供选择的答案:A: 对象 功能 ER 静态B: 控制 时序 动态 实时C: 对象 功能 变换 计算D、E: 类图 状态图 对象图 数据流图试题7从供选择的答案中,选出应填入下面叙述中的_?_内的最确切的解答,把相应编号写在答卷的对应栏内。最常用的一种基本数据模型是关系数据模型,它用统一的_A _结构来表示实体及实体之间的联系。关系数据库的数据操作语言()主要包括_两类操作。关系运算以关系代数为
8、理论基础,关系代数的最基本操作是并、差、笛卡尔积、_。用 表示关系 和关系 的_。设关系和关系图示如下: : A B C S: B C D T: A B C D a b c b c d a b c d b b f b c e a b c e c a d a d b c a d b d a d d a d b 则关系是关系和关系_E _的结果。供选择的答案:A: 树 网络 图 二维表B: 插入和删除 检索和更新 查询和编辑 统计和修改C: 投影、联接 联接、选择 选择、投影 交、选择D: 联接 笛卡尔积 日联接 自然联接E: 自然联接 联接 笛卡尔积 并试题8从供选择的答案中,选出应填入下面叙述
9、中的_?_内的最确切的解答,把相应编号写在答卷的对应栏内。在多媒体的音频处理中,由于人所敏感的声频最高为_赫兹(),因此,数字音频文件中对音频的采样频率为_B_赫兹(HZ)。对一个双声道的立体声,保持一秒钟声音,其波形文件所需的字节数为_,这里假设每个采样点的量化位数为位。MIDI文件是最常用的数字音频文件之一,MIDI是一种_,它是该领域国际上的一个_。供选择的答案:A: 50 10K 22K 44KB: 44.1K 20.05 10K 88KC: 22050 88200 176400 44100D: 语音数字接口 乐器数字接口 语音模拟接口 乐器模拟接口E: 控制方式 管理规范 通信标准
10、输入格式试题9从供选择的答案中,选出应填入下面叙述中的_?_内的最确切的解答,把相应编号写在答卷的对应栏内。用作存储器的芯片有不同的类型。可随机读写,且只要不断电则其中存储的信息就可一直保存的,称为_A _。可随机读写,但即使在不断电的情况下其存储的信息出要定时刷新才不致丢失的,称为_。所存信息由生产厂家用掩膜技术写好后就无法再改变的称为_。通过紫外线照射后可擦除所有信息,然后重新写入新的信息并可多次进行的,称为_。通过电信号可在数秒钟内快速删除全部信息,但不能进行字节级别删除操作的,称为_E_ 。供选择的答案:A、B: RAM VRAM DRAM SRAMC、D:EPROM PROM ROM
11、 CDROME: E2PROM Flash Memory EPROM Virtual Memory试题10从供选择的答案中,选出应填入下面叙述中的_?_内的最确切的解答,把相应编号写在答卷的对应栏内。虚拟存储器的作用是允许_A_。它通常使用_作为它的一个主要组成部分。对它的调度方法与_基本相似,即把要经常访问的数据驻留在高速存储器中。因为使用了虚拟存储器,指令执行时_。在虚拟存储系统中常使用相联存储器进行管理,它是_寻址的。供选择的答案:A: 直接使用外存代替内存 添加比地址字长允许的更多内存容量程序直接访问比内存更大的地址空间 提高内存的访问速度B: CDROM 硬盘 软盘 寄存能C: Ca
12、che DMA I/O 中断D: 所需的数据一定能在内存中找到 必须先进行“虚、实”地址转换必须事先使用覆盖技术 必须将常用了程序先调入内存E: 按地址 按内容 寄存器 计算试题11从供选择的答案中,选出应填入下面叙述中的_?_内的最确切的解答,把相应编号写在答卷的对应栏内。计算机中常用的一种检错码是,即_码。在进行编码过程中要使用_运算。假设使用的生成多项式是 G(X)=X4+X3+X+1, 原始报文为11001010101,则编码后的报文为_。 码_的说法是正确的。在无线电通信中常采用7中取3定比码,它规定码字长为位并且其中总有且仅有 个“”。这种码的编码效率为_E_。供选择的答案:A:
13、水平垂直奇偶校验 循环求和 循环冗余 正比率B: 模2除法 定点二进制除法 二十进制除法 循环移位法C: 1100101010111 110010* 110010* 110010*D: 可纠正一位差错 可检测所有偶数位错可检测所有小于校验位长度的突发错 可检测所有小于、等于校验位长度的突发错E: 3/7 4/7 log2 3/log2 7 (log2 35)/7试题12从供选择的答案中,选出应填入下面叙述中的_?_内的最确切的解答,把相应编号写在答卷的对应栏内。计算机执行程序所需的时间P,可用PI*CPI*T来估计,其中I是程序经编译后的机器指令数,是执行每条指令所需的平均机器周期数,为每个机
14、器周期的时间。RISC计算机是采用_来提高机器的速度。它的指令系统具有_B_的特点。指令控制部件的构建,_C _。RISC机器又通过采用_来加快处理器的数据处理速度。RISC的指令集使编译优化工作_E _。供选择的答案:A: 虽增加CPI,但更减少T 虽增加CPI,但更减少T 虽增加T,但更减少CPI 虽增加I,但更减少CPIB: 指令种类少 指令种类多 指令寻址方式多 指令功能复杂C: CISC更适于采用硬布线控制逻辑,而RISC更适于采用微程序控制CISC更适于采用微程序控制,而RISC更适于采用硬布线控制逻辑CISC和RISC都中采用微程序控制CISC和RISC都只采用硬布线控制逻辑D:
15、 多寻址方式 大容量内存 大量的寄存器 更宽的数据总线E: 更简单 更复杂 不需要 不可能试题13从供选择的答案中,选出应填入下面叙述中的_?_内的最确切的解答,把相应编号写在答卷的对应栏内。向端用户提供尽可能宽带的网络接入是引起人们广泛关注的技术_A_只能提供128Kbps的接入数据速率,_则是通过电话双绞线可向瑞用户提供更高信息传输带宽的一种接入技术,而采用_和电缆调制解调器(cable modem)也可获得和后者同样数量级的接入带宽。第三代无线通信的_可提供高达Mbps的接入数据速率。光纤到户,即_,则是将来的一种发展方向。供选择的答案:A、B: BISDN NISDN CDMA ADS
16、LC、D: HFC GSM CDMA HDSLE: FDDI FTTH FTTC FTTB试题14从供选择的答案中,选出应填入下面叙述中的_?_内的最确切的解答,把相应编号写在答卷的对应栏内。All of these applications will enhance the _A_ of life and spur economic growth. Over half of the U.S. work force is now in jobs that are information _B_. The telecommunication and information sector of t
17、he U.s. economy now _C_ for 12 percent of the Gross Domestic Product, growing much faster than any other sector of the economy. Last year the _D_ in this sector exceeded 700 billion dollars. The U.S. exported over 48 billion dollars of telecommunication equipment _E_.供选择的答案:A: quantity quality mass
18、amountB: based bassed bases baseC: look looks account accountsD: revenues expenses outputs lossE: among alone simple single试题15从供选择的答案中,选出应填入下面叙述中的_?_内的最确切的解答,把相应编号写在答卷的对应栏内。The growth of switching has _A_ a new generation of network management tools that help _B_ cope with the challenges, _C_ them
19、to correlate device alarms in order to _D_ pinpoint root causes, or to monitor service levels without depending on IP subnetting schemes. These new tools have become essential to coping with the primary _E_ effect of any treatment that significantly increases network flexibility: added complexity.供选
20、择的答案:A: create creates created creatingB: technicians workers salesmen professorsC: enjoying enabling engaging enrichingD: better well welly goodE: back side front lateral1999年高级程序员级下午试题从下列的3道试题(试题一至试题三)中任先2道解答。如果解答的试题数超过2道,则题号小的2道解答有效。试题一阅读以下说明和流程图,回答问题1至问题3,将解答写在答卷的对应栏内。【说明】 本流程图描述了某仓库物品入出库管理的处理流程
21、。每张入库单或出库单都由两位操作员分别录入,经处理或处理输入系统后作合法性检查,并将合法的入库单或出库单记入入库单文件或出库单文件。然后通过处理 2 或处理 4 实时更新库存文件。处理5每周执行一次,它依次检查库中的每一种物品,当某物品的库存量小于该物品的最低库存量时,制订采购计划,输出订购单。处理6和处理7每月执行一次,处理6将入库单文件和出库单文件合并成月入出库文件,并根据统计的要求对其进行排序。处理 7 进行统计,产生月报表,并把该月合并后的月入出库文件添加到月入出库后备文件中,以备日后查找,最后清除入库单文件、出库单文件和月入出库文件。 系统中某些文件和报表的格式如下: 库存文件记录:
22、物品编号十名称十规格十库存量十最低库存量十最高库存量(其中“最高库存量”指该物品允许存放在库中的最大值) 入库单文件记录:日期物品编号数量 出库单文件记录:日期十物品编号十数量 月报表格式: 物品编号 日期 入库数 出库数 xxxx xx xx xx xx xx xx xx xx xx . . . 当月小计 xxx xxx xxxx xx xx xx xx xx xx xx xx xx . . .问题指出处理能检查出库单中的哪些错误。问题指出月入出库文件的记录格式。问题3指出处理排序的第一和第二关键字。试题二阅读以下说明和流程图,回答问题 1 至问题 3,将解答写在答卷的对应栏内。【说明】 有
23、一种游戏,其规则如下:有一个的方格,每个方格中只可画符号或符号,表示该方格的值。图()定义了各方格的位置,表为每个方格位置定义了与其相关联的位置集,各方格的初值如图(b)所示。游戏开始后,每次可选一个值为的方格位置,然后根据表将该位置所对应的每个相关联的位置上的符号重画成与其不同的符号,即将重画成,将重画成。重画操作可用所选的位置编号来描述。例如在图()所示的情况下,选择位置时,重画结果如图(c)所示。经过连续的若干次这样的操作后,当33方格呈现出图()所示的图形时,表示获胜;当呈现出图()所示的图形时,表示失败。下列流程图旨在输出从初始状态出发直至获胜的重画操作(即所选的位置编号)序列。图中
24、假定数组A0.8存放33方格的值,数组c0.81.5存放表 所示的各方格位置的相关联的位置集、数组d0.8存放各方格位置的相关联的位置个数,数组元素 S1 Sk存放各次重画操作所对应的位置编号,变量存放33 方格中当前的符号的个数。 一一 一 图() 图(b) 图() 图() 图()表方格位置及其相关位置集的对照表方格位置相关位置集【流程图】 A B C = = = N Y =问题填充图中的。问题图中的应与A、B、C中的哪一点连接。问题3如果每次由游戏者选择方格改由程序自动枚举选择,那么,为从初态出发求出所有可能的获胜重画操作序列,在哪些情况下需要进行回溯处理。试题三阅读以下说明和流程图,回答
25、问题和问题2,将解答写在答卷的对应栏内。【流程图】 注:type(c)返回字符C的类别号(04) T F T F注:设已知实数字符串存于字符数组str中。【说明】本流程图采用状态矩阵方法将已知字符序列翻译成实数(其句法本题的状态矩阵分成两部分,语义动作矩阵FM和状志转换矩阵S放每个状态遇到某字符时应执行的语义动作以及执行动作后应转移到的新状态。本题的状态矩阵分成两部分,语义动作矩阵FM和状志转换矩阵S放每个状态遇到某字符时应执行的语义动作以及执行动作后应转移到的新状态。本流程图从状态出发逐个读入字符,在执行了FM中相应的语义动作SM中指出的相应新状态,重复这一过程,直至到达状态或状确地把该字符序列翻译成实数(注意,此时已多读进实数后的下一个字符);出错。 数字 E 数字 数字图3.1 某语言的实数句法图状态转换矩阵 SM 字符类 新状态 状态 或(类别0)数字(类别1)小数点(类别2)字符E(类别3)其它字符(类别4)01231010110101029246931051010104999595969678101010710101010898999语义动作矩阵 FM 字符类 新状态 状态 或(类别0)数字(类别1)小数点(类别2)字符E(类别3)其它字符(类别4)0f1f2
copyright@ 2008-2022 冰豆网网站版权所有
经营许可证编号:鄂ICP备2022015515号-1